WebFeb 3, 2024 · The registry editor bypasses standard safeguards, allowing settings that can degrade performance, damage your system, or even require you to reinstall Windows. … WebNov 7, 2024 · REG files are text files: Create them within a text editor when you save a file with the .reg extension. In Windows, right-click a REG file and open it with Notepad, or the text editor of your choice, to edit it. To use a REG file, simply open it and its contents will be added to the Windows Registry.
